About PIN Code 201102
Pin code 201102 covers the Ghaziabad area in Uttar Pradesh, India. It covers 7 post offices across 1 tehsil/taluk. All 7 offices provide delivery services.

What is the difference between HO, SO, and BO?
Head Office (HO) is the highest-level post office in a district. Sub Post Office (SO/PO) serves a town or urban area. Branch Office (BO) is the smallest unit, typically serving a village.
